National news for school assembly
- The Supreme Court has dismissed the CBI’s appeal against Rhea Chakraborty in the Sushant Singh Rajput case, declining to reinstate previous orders related to notices issued against her.
- Cyclone Dana has struck Odisha, bringing heavy rainfall and significant disruption, with rescue operations underway along the impacted coastline.
- The Madras High Court has directed Telegram to remove posts following a data breach at Star Health.
- The RSS held its national executive meeting in Mathura, focusing on key national issues currently under discussion.
- Defence Minister Rajnath Singh has initiated talks with China regarding border agreements.
